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to address the issue. We’ll identify the source of the leak and develop a strategy to extract the water and dry the affected area.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ps, to remove the standing water from under your sink. Our technicians will carefully navigate the area to ensure all water is extracted and your home is safe.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is crucial to pre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ning
Our technicians will sanitize the area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ll also clean and disinfect all surfaces to ensure your home is safe and clean.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is dry and free of moisture. We’ll provide you with a certification of completion, and you can rest assured that your home is safe and restored to its original condition.

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in Woodinville, WA
The cost of Under Sink Water Extraction can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Woodinville, WA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the equipment used. |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the sanitizing and cleaning required. |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the inspection and certification process. |
| More Repairs (if necessary) | $500 – $5,000 | The extent of the repairs required to address any underlying issues. |
